Artist Reception: Reuse On the Runway, RIP Austin Matchbook Memorial, and Feasts in the Absurd

Wednesday, January 21, 2026
7–9 p.m.

Celebrate the opening of three new exhibitions at the Julia C. Butridge Gallery! Enjoy an evening of art, conversation, and community as we showcase Reuse On The Runway: The Exhibit by Austin Creative Reuse, RIP Austin Matchbook Memorial by Ashley Rose Marino, and Feasts in the Absurd by Lin Zagorski Latimer.
